Output 37babb106f24f1586c3ed62ac48c27c7edc94b33a1867980fa27ae5f2a51a4e4:0

value
598925
script pubkey
OP_0 OP_PUSHBYTES_20 a88cd39e299561343abf687fbc03ec62ab8d26c3
address
bc1q4zxd883fj4sngw4ldplmcqlvv24c6fkrz3j3rd
transaction
37babb106f24f1586c3ed62ac48c27c7edc94b33a1867980fa27ae5f2a51a4e4
spent
true